Chester Edwards served in the United States Navy from 1966 to 1972 and obtained the rank of E-3 Engineman/Fireman. In 2003, he enlisted in the New York State Guard and retired with the rank of Colonel in 2018.

While in the Navy, his tour included combat duty in Vietnam as an Assault Support Patrol Boat Coxswain with the Mobile Riverine Force from 1968 to 1969. He earned numerous recognitions including two Navy Achievement Medals with Combat “V,” Combat Action Ribbon, and two Presidential Unit Citations.

Mr. Edwards returned to civilian life and earned a Bachelor of Arts in Economics from Marymount College. He spent over 35 years as a corporate financial executive and financial consultant at numerous companies in the tri-state area. In 2002, Mr. Edwards joined the NYC Teaching Fellows program, where he earned a Master of Science in Education from Pace University. He spent the last 12 years of his career as a middle and high school teacher and Dean of Students at the Choir Academy of Harlem.

After the tragic events of 9/11, Mr. Edwards enlisted in the New York State Guard, where he served from 2003 to 2018, including a six-week deployment during Super Storm Sandy in 2012. For his service, Mr. Edwards earned the NYS Medal for Meritorious Service and the NYS Military Commendation Medal.

Currently, Mr. Edwards is Executive Director of the Westchester County Veterans Alliance, Inc., board member of both Hudson Valley Honor Flight and ProVetus, Inc., and Peer Mentor & Mentor Coordinator for the Veterans Treatment Track of the Middletown City Court. He serves as a member of the Board of Visitors of the NYS Veterans Home at Montrose. Since 2022, he has been a keynote speaker at veterans events, where he shares the personal story of his time serving in Vietnam.

He has continued to serve and is Vice President of Vietnam Veterans of America Chapter 49, Post Service Officer with American Legion Post 90, and a member of VFW Post 1156 and the Knights of Columbus (Council 503 and Assembly 692) in Westchester County.

Mr. Edwards lives in Port Chester with his wife of 51 years, Mary. He is the proud father of two daughters and the proud grandfather of two granddaughters.
